Product Parameters

Subject Features Remark
Specification ER18505H Carbon-clad, stainless steel shell, fully sealed structure
Nominal voltage 3.6V
Nominal capacity 4000mAh
Max. continuous discharge current 100mA To get 50% of the nominal capacity at 25°C, 2.0V cut-off. Higher currents possible, consult us.
Max. available pulse current 150mA
Operating temperature -55°C ~ +85°C
Dimension Φ18.5 x 50.5 mm
Standard weight About 30g
Annual self-discharge rate ≤1% Stored at 25±3°C, RH 65±10%
Storage Recommended temperature ≤30°C, relative humidity ≤60%

FAQ
Frequently Asked Questions

What is the battery type of ER18505H?

The ER18505H is a primary (non-rechargeable) Lithium Thionyl Chloride (Li-SOCl2) battery. It operates with a nominal voltage of 3.6V and offers high energy density.

Can the ER18505H battery work in extreme temperatures?

Yes, this battery is designed with a wide operating temperature range from -55°C to +85°C, making it suitable for both extreme cold and hot environments.

What is the shelf life and self-discharge rate?

The ER18505H features a very low self-discharge rate of less than or equal to 1% per year when stored at the recommended conditions (temperature ≤30°C and relative humidity ≤60%), ensuring a long shelf life of up to 10 years.

What are the main application areas for this battery?

It is widely used in intelligent utility meters (water, electricity, gas, heat meters), tracking systems, security alarm sensors, professional industrial machinery, and IoT devices requiring long battery life.

Is the ER18505H battery rechargeable?

No, this is a primary Li-SOCl2 battery and is strictly non-rechargeable. Charging it may cause damage, leakage, or potential hazards.

What safety precautions should be followed?

Do not short circuit, crush, incinerate, disassemble, heat above 100°C, or expose the battery content to water. Please consult the safety data sheet before integration.
